STEP 13. Check the CAN bus lines between joint
connector (3) and the A/C-ECU. Measure the resistance
between joint connector (3) C-02 and A/C-ECU connector
C-15.

(4) Measure the resistance between joint connector (3)
terminal 17 and A/C-ECU connector terminal 14.
OK: 2 ohms or less
(5) Measure the resistance between joint connector (3)
terminal 6 and A/C-ECU connector terminal 15.
OK: 2 ohms or less

Q: Do all the resistances measure 2 ohms or less?
YES : If all the resistances measure 2 ohms or less, power
supply to the A/C-ECU may be suspected. Diagnose
the air conditioning system. Refer to GROUP 55,
Auto-A/C diagnosis
NO : If either of the resistances measures more than 2
ohms or all the resistances measure more than 2
ohms, repair the wiring harness between joint
connector (3) and the A/C-ECU connector.

STEP 14. Check SRS-ECU connector C-121 for loose,
corroded or damaged terminals, or terminals pushed back
in the connector.
CAUTION
The strand end of the twisted wire should be within 10 cm
(4 inches) from the connector. For details refer to
Q: Is SRS-ECU connector C-121 in good condition?
YES : Go to Step 15.
NO : Repair the damaged parts.
STEP 15. Using diagnostic tool MB991958, diagnose the
CAN bus line (Disconnect SRS-ECU connector C-121, and
check the supplemental restraint system).
(1) Disconnect SRS-ECU connector C-121.
(2) Turn the ignition switch to the "ON" position.

(3) Diagnose CAN bus lines, and check if the MUT-III screen is
as shown in the illustration.
NOTE: When diagnosing CAN-BUS on vehi-
cles with manual transmission (M/T), disregard
A/T-ECU and it’s wiring circuits and measure
between ABS-ECU and ENGINE-ECU only.
NOTE: When diagnosing CAN-BUS on vehicles
not equipped with a multi-centre display, disre-
gard the multi-centre display and it’s wiring cir-
cuits.
(4) Turn the ignition switch to the "LOCK" (OFF) position.
(5) Connect the SRS-ECU connector C-121.
Q: Does the MUT-III screen correspond to the illustration?
YES : If the MUT-III screen corresponds to the illustration,
go to Step 16 .
NO : If the MUT-III screen does not correspond to the
illustration, go to Step 17 if vehicle equipped with
multi-centre display or go to Step 20 if not
equipped with multi-centre display..
